Disney+ to Debut Late March in France in Exclusive Deal With Canal+


PARIS — Walt Disney Co will launch its Disney+ streaming service on Vivendi SA's pay-TV business Canal+ platform by the end of March next year, executives of the two groups said in a joint interview released in the daily Les Echos on Sunday. Traditional media companies like Canal+ are under pressure to find ways to bulk up their content as they face competition from deep-pocketed online streaming platforms such as Netflix Inc and newcomers in the sports rights business such as Chinese-owned Mediapro. "This exclusive partnership is a new major step in the transformation of the Canal+ model," said the French broadcaster's chief executive, Maxime Saada. Saada declined to say how much Canal+ would charge for Disney+. Kevin Mayer, who heads Disney's Direct-to-consumer & International business, confirmed the U.S. group hoped to acquire 60 million to 90 million customers by 2024.
